The Bluffton Bobcats scored the most points they've had all season to find success on Tuesday. They enjoyed a cozy 56-38 win over Beaufort. For those curious, yes, that was the biggest victory Bluffton has managed all season.
Bluffton found their leader in underclassman Carnell Warren, who dropped a double-double on 12 points and 11 rebounds. Warren is absolutely dominating the steal category: he's posted at least two every time he's taken the court this season. The team also got some help courtesy of Maciah Hamilton, who scored 11 points along with six rebounds and three steals.
Bluffton's victory bumped their record up to 4-2. As for Beaufort, this is the second loss in a row for them and nudges their season record down to 4-4.
